About

Chung‐Mao Pan is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Organic Chemistry and Pharmacology. According to data from OpenAlex, Chung‐Mao Pan has authored 12 papers receiving a total of 1.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Molecular Biology, 7 papers in Organic Chemistry and 3 papers in Pharmacology. Recurrent topics in Chung‐Mao Pan's work include Click Chemistry and Applications (3 papers), Berberine and alkaloids research (2 papers) and Chemical Synthesis and Analysis (2 papers). Chung‐Mao Pan is often cited by papers focused on Click Chemistry and Applications (3 papers), Berberine and alkaloids research (2 papers) and Chemical Synthesis and Analysis (2 papers). Chung‐Mao Pan collaborates with scholars based in United States, Australia and Japan. Chung‐Mao Pan's co-authors include Phil S. Baran, Yuki Yabe, Jinghan Gui, Julian C. Lo, Michael R. Collins, Rodrigo A. Rodriguez, Lara R. Malins, Gary M. Gallego, Huichin Zhu and Jillian E. Spangler and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Science and Journal of the American Chemical Society.
